what would a 52 plate 172 be mk1 or mk2 ?

does the 172 mk1 and mk2 have different interiors?
52 plate would be a Mk2...

the interiors arent the same. the front seats on the Mk1 have a coloured RenaultSport logo... the Mk2s have a silver logo and a sort of honeycombe pattern in the alcantera.

The Mk2s have the later style dash.

One thing that has not been mentioned is the gearing.

In a mk 1 cruising at 90 on the motorway you are doing around 4k rpm, in a mk 2 its more like 4.4k rpm. so may be slightly noisier.
